Submersible robots are presently being employed for scientific research, sea exploration, military and commercial underwater applications. These robotics can be employed in lakes and ponds for weather research and also for monitoring water for agriculture purposes. This notion is apprehensive with the design and development of a submersible robot explicitly envisioned for development and progress in wet robotics especially in Pakistan. The notion entails of two phases; the first involves the design and construction of the robot which should be hydro dynamically stable while the second phase is concerned with the modeling of the submersible robot. The design and improvement of the submersible robot involved of employing mechanical and electrical system. The development of these schemes has resulted in a lowspeed, moderate weight, simple structure underwater robot that shows well symmetry, stability and modularity. This theory will sure help in understanding the underwater robotics for beginners.
